Output a19838022edbe3c93b26d8142282afeb707f8d714bce20c18810df66d89ffd2e:9

value
85347810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35a8d245ece61e7143ae5443b06ab8e349d13c79 OP_EQUAL
address
MCntHWfai9LURXgVqffEwEs9Um986hY94Y
transaction
a19838022edbe3c93b26d8142282afeb707f8d714bce20c18810df66d89ffd2e
spent
true